A couple of things,

The hover speed in terrain type uses hardness rather than the value you set.

The grass.bmp needs to be in the same dir as the exe.

When loading and saving colour values get converted from decimals to RGB values and back to decimals, this can change the values and could be an issue for some.

Will there be a way of entering start points? At the moment values are lost when saving even if they were in the original file.

Damn I look like such a nit picker, it is a great program keep up the good work!

on my computer the smd creator produces some bad errors: instead of "0.5" it uses "0,5" , could it be because i have german OS and settings and in germany 0,5 equals the english 0.5 . also i cant enter numbers between 0 and 1, the "." and "," always get deleted.

Contents of SMD as requested.

Code:
[MAP]
{
   Description=Honey I shrunk the game;
   TidalStrength=20;
   Gravity=150;               
   MaxMetal=0.05;               
   ExtractorRadius=200;            
   MapHardness=1000000;
   DetailTex=PCBTex.bmp;

   [ATMOSPHERE]
   {
      FogColor=0.7 0.7 0.7;
      FogStart=0.2;

      CloudColor=0.7 0.15 0.7;
      SkyColor=0.7 0.15 0.7;

      SunColor=.9 .9 1;
      CloudDensity=0.0;

      MinWind=5;
      MaxWind=20;
   }
   [WATER]
   {
      WaterBaseColor=0.4 0.5 0.8;        
      WaterAbsorb=0.004 0.004 0.002;     
      WaterMinColor=0.1 0.1 0.3;        
      WaterPlaneColor= 0.1 0.1 0.3;
   }
   [LIGHT]
   {
      SunDir=0.5 0.5 -1;            
      
      GroundAmbientColor=0.5 0.55 0.5;      
      GroundSunColor=1 1 1.2;         
      GroundShadowDensity=0.8;      

      UnitAmbientColor=0.5 0.55 0.5;      
      UnitSunColor=1 1 1.2;         
      UnitShadowDensity=0.8;         
      SpecularSunColor=0.784 0.784 1;

   }
   [TERRAINTYPE0]
   {
      name=Substrate;
      hardness=1;
      tankmovespeed=0.8;
      kbotmovespeed=0.8;
      hovermovespeed=0.8;
      shipmovespeed=0.8;
   }
   [TERRAINTYPE127]
   {
      name=Power_Conduit;
      hardness=1;
      tankmovespeed=1.5;
      kbotmovespeed=1.5;
      hovermovespeed=1.5;
      shipmovespeed=1.5;
   }
   [TERRAINTYPE255]
   {
      name=Power_Conduit;
      hardness=1;
      tankmovespeed=1.5;
      kbotmovespeed=1.5;
      hovermovespeed=1.5;
      shipmovespeed=1.5;
   }
   [TEAM0]
   {
      StartPosX=1500;
      StartPosZ=3200;
   }
   [TEAM1]
   {
      StartPosX=10650;
      StartPosZ=13400;
   }
   [TEAM2]
   {
      StartPosX=1400;
      StartPosZ=13400;
   }
   [TEAM3]
   {
      StartPosX=10650;
      StartPosZ=3200;

}

Spotted the error Weaver. It was in the way the sun colour was written. There was no leading '0' infront of your decimal point. Spring obviously supports this, but I forogot to add in support for it in my program. Will add in support for the next release. Thanks for spotting the error!
